The synthesis of vertically aligned carbon nanotubes with submillimeter-order heights was performed using ethanol chemical vapor deposition with Co catalysts supported on Al2O3 substrates. The effects of Al2O3 in the form of amorphous alumina and single-crystalline sapphire were investigated through a characterization of the Co catalyst particles on the substrates. An important effect of Al2O3 was found to be the production of highly dense and nanosized Co particles, owing to a low surface diffusivity.
